Why is 61 prime?

61 is prime because it is only divisible by 1 and 61 (aka itself). Prime numbers are numbers that are only divisible by 1 and itself. Their only factors are 1 and itself. This is the case with 61.

What number are prime 61-70?

The prime numbers between 61 and 70 are 61 and 67. A prime number is a natural number greater than 1 that cannot be formed by multiplying two smaller natural numbers. In this case, 61 and 67 are both indivisible by any other numbers besides 1 and themselves, making them prime numbers.
